Californication was so important to me but less important to everyone else. Every time I’d bring it up, everyone would go, “We’ve got twenty-five other songs recorded. We don’t need another one.”
“No, we have to have this,” I urged. “This is the anchor of the whole record. It’s as good a lyric as I’ve written in a long time. It has to be a song.”
It was such a sense of relief and gratification, to know that Californication didn’t end up in the same trash bin as “Quixotic Elixir” and a number of other songs that I had high hopes for. - Anthony Kiedis (Scar Tissue)
